I was moved up to April 26th instead of May 17th! So excited but really nervous for the pain and recovery. I will be out of work for 4 weeks. I hope that is enough recovery time. I'm a massage therapist so I thought I would take a good month before going back to work.

You need 8 weeks free of pushing/pulling/lifting anything more than 8lbs. Deep tissue massage may be out of the question for a while. I was listless for a good 6 weeks, too, but people react differently with recovery. A month is a good starting point, but leave yourself an out in case you need a little bit longer.

Yes, for myself I took 6 weeks off work (and I have a sitting job).  Not only just the physical, but it is going to take some getting use to having a new routine. For
several  weeks for me it was a challenge just to get in my morning shake (or eggs, etc) so I could take my vitamins.....
then, there is the new bowel movement schedule....
All I'm saying is there's a lot of things besides the physical that take getting use to. Give yourself plenty of time and be patient with yourself and the process.
